コンピュータプログラミングと分析の高度な卒業証書
Fanshawe College
重要な情報
キャンパスの場所
London, カナダ
言語
英語
学習フォーマット
通信教育, 校内で
間隔
3 年
ペース
フルタイム, パートタイム
授業料
CAD 12,048
申請期限
情報をリクエストする
最も早い開始日
May 2024
奨学金
あなたの研究に資金を提供するための奨学金の機会を探る
序章
コンピュータープログラマーになる
最近では、ITキャリアほど価値があり、需要が高く、ダイナミックなキャリアはありません。コーディングとコンピューターに情熱を持っていて、コンピュータープログラマーとしての夢の仕事に着手するスキルを身に付ける準備ができている場合は、Fanshaweのコンピュータープログラミングと分析の高度な卒業証書が最適です。
あなたの旅を始めるために、私たちのコンピュータプログラミングコースは基本的なITトピックに焦点を当てます。プログラムを進めていくと、雇用主が求めている詳細で専門的なコンピューター知識を身に付けることができます。
私たちのコンピュータプログラミングコースから学ぶこと:
- WindowsベースとLinuxベースの両方のクライアント/サーバーシステムでのオブジェクト指向開発。
- ソフトウェア開発;
- クライアント/サーバーWeb開発(.NETとJ2EEの両方)。
- データベース開発(MSSQLおよびOracle);そして
- C ++およびDirectXを使用したコードレベルのグラフィックス、アニメーション、およびシミュレーション。
私たちのコンピュータプログラミングコースは、エキサイティングなITキャリアの準備をします。
- 最終学期に有給の協同組合の仕事の期間であなたのコミュニケーションと対人スキルを開発します。
- 実際の状況で実際の人々を扱うコンピュータープログラマーとしての実践的な経験を積む。
- ITキャリアの準備ができて卒業するか、ゲーム開発-高度なプログラミングを含むFanshaweのIT卒業証明書の1つでスキルをさらに専門化する準備ができています。
- オンタリオ州または世界中のFanshaweのパートナー機関の1つで、オプションの学位Pathway
このプログラムは、Co-operative Education and Work Integrated LearningCanadaの認定を受けています。この認定は、カナダの協同組合教育プログラムの最高水準の達成を表しており、Fanshaweの卓越性への取り組みを認めています。
その他の情報
- このプログラムの学生は、レベル6で選択科目のオンライン一般教育を受ける必要があります。
- Fanshawe College Business Fundamentals Ontario College Certificateプログラムの卒業生は、Computer Programming and Analysis Advanced Ontario College Diplomaプログラムのレベル1に申請でき、このプログラムに対して最大3つの内部クレジットを付与できます。
- ラップトップコンピュータは学生が約$ 1400.00で購入する必要があります。ノートパソコンの費用は、料金表に記載されている一般経費に含まれています。
- 学期ごとに$ 50.00のCONNECTラボ料金は、料金表に記載されている追加プログラム料金に含まれています。この料金は、CONNECTモバイルコンピューティングプログラムの提供に関連する費用をカバーするのに役立ちます。
- 大学がその学年度に推奨される構成、モデル、ソフトウェアタイトル、およびバージョンを公開するまで、学生はラップトップコンピュータまたはソフトウェアを購入してはいけません。
協同組合教育
この3年間のプログラムには、3つの協力作業期間があります。プログラムの学問的要件と協同組合の両方の要件を満たす学生は、協同組合承認の卒業証書を取得して卒業する資格があります。
学習成果
- ソフトウェアのインストールとカスタマイズに関連する問題のトラブルシューティングと文書化。
- 要件に基づいてシステムの仕様を分析および定義します。
- 仕様に基づいてプログラムを設計、テスト、文書化、および展開します。
- データベースの設計、モデリング、実装、および保守に関する知識を適用します。
- ネットワークの概念に関する知識を適用して、プログラムを開発、展開、および保守します。
- ビジネス環境の分析に基づいて、統合ソリューションの設計と開発を提案し、正当化します。
- 関連する方法論、ポリシー、および標準を使用して、統合ソリューションを開発します。
- 統合ソリューションの分析、設計、および実装にセキュリティ問題の知識を適用します。
- クライアントとの効果的な協力関係を築き、維持します。
- 情報技術(IT)環境で見られる職場の期待を明確にし、擁護し、それに準拠します。
- 使用中のプロジェクト管理の原則を適用して、プロジェクトの正常な完了に貢献します。
コース
レベル1
以下の必須科目をすべて履修してください。
グループ1
- BUSI-1156成功のための戦略1
- MATH-1202プログラマーのための数学3
- INFO-1214プログラミングの基礎6
- INFO-1215データベースの基礎4
- INFO-1216オペレーティングシステムの基礎-プログラマー3
グループ2
WRIT-1043またはWRIT-1034を取る
- WRIT-1043 IT3の理由と記述1
- WRIT-1034理由と記述1-EAP4
レベル2
以下の必須科目をすべて履修してください。
グループ1
- INFO-1167光速でのビジネス3
- INFO-1217Webデザイン3
- INFO-3104リレーショナルデータベースとSQL3
- INFO-3134 Java4を使用したオブジェクト指向プログラミング
- INFO-1156 C ++ 4を使用したオブジェクト指向プログラミング
- MGMT-3052職場の行動を理解する3
グループ2
INFO-1234またはINFO-3120を取得します
- INFO-1234Webスクリプティング-イントロ3
- INFO-3120商用ゲームエンジンのプログラミング3
レベル3
以下の必須科目をすべて履修してください。
- INFO-3070クライアント/サーバーアプリケーションの開発3
- INFO-5052高度なデータベース3
- INFO-3140オブジェクト指向分析およびモデリング3
- INFO-3135データ構造とアルゴリズム3
- INFO-1219プログラマーのためのネットワークの基礎3
- COMM-3077 IT3向けコミュニケーション
- COOP-1020コーオプ教育雇用準備1
レベル4
以下の必須科目をすべて履修してください。
グループ1
- INFO-3067 C#3を使用したASP.NETプログラミング
- INFO-3137ソフトウェアデザインパターン13
- INFO-3136モバイル開発3
- MGMT-3036専門能力開発-キャリアプランニング3
- INFO-3138宣言型言語を使用したプログラミング3
グループ2
INFO-3105またはINFO-3111を取得します
- INFO-3105 System ZCOBOLプログラミング3
- INFO-3111 C ++グラフィックプログラミング3
レベル5
一般教育-3単位の一般教育選択科目を履修します
以下の必須科目をすべて履修してください。
- INFO-3139 JavaScript 3
- INFO-3112ソフトウェアプロジェクトの管理-適用13
- INFO-5060 .NET3を使用したコンポーネントベースのプログラミング
- INFO-5125ソフトウェアデザインパターン23
- INFO-5101 C#高度なトピック3
- INFO-3141モバイル開発-インテル3
レベル6
一般教育-3単位の一般教育選択科目を履修します
以下の必須科目をすべて履修してください。
グループ1
- INFO-3068セキュアコンピューティング3
- INFO-5059 JavaEEクライアント/サーバーアプリケーション3
- INFO-5126モバイル開発-Adv3
グループ2
INFO-5104またはINFO-3142を取得します
- INFO-5104 C ++の高度なトピック3
- INFO-3142エマージングテクノロジー3
グループ3
INFO-5103またはINNV-5001を使用してください
- INFO-5103ソフトウェアプロジェクトの管理-適用25
- INNV-5001イノベーションアプリケーション3
一般教育-選択科目
6つの一般教育クレジットを取得する-通常、レベル5および6で取得されます
プログラム常駐
学生は、プログラムレジデンシーの要件を満たし、 Fanshawe Collegeでこのプログラムの最低30単位を完了する必要があります
入学要件
大学(C)、大学(U)、大学/大学(M)、またはオープン(O)ストリームのコースを含むOSSD:
- グレード12英語(C)または(U)
- Grade 11またはGrade 12の数学*(C)、(U)、または(M)
または
アカデミックおよびキャリアエントランス証明書(ACE)
または
オンタリオ高校同等証明書(GED)および:
グレード11またはグレード12の数学*(C)、(U)、または(M)
または
上記の必須コースに立つ成熟した申請者
注意:
- *必要な数学が不足している申請者は、適切な事前アップグレードを完了することにより、入学資格を得ることができます。
英語の必要条件
第一言語が英語ではない志願者は、以下の方法のうちの1つによって英語の能力を証明することが要求されます。
- プログラムの入学要件に応じて、オンタリオ中等学校からのグレード12カレッジストリームまたはユニバーシティストリーム英語クレジット、または同等のもの
- インターネットベースのテスト(iBT)の最低スコア79の外国語としての英語のテスト(TOEFL)テスト、過去2年以内のテスト結果
- International English Language Testing System(IELTS)4つのバンドのいずれにおいてもスコアが5.5以上で、全体のスコアが6.0で、過去2年以内にテスト結果が出たアカデミックテスト。
- カナダのアカデミック英語(CAEL)テストは、4つのバンドのいずれにおいても総合スコア60、スコア50未満で、過去2年間のテスト結果
- 過去2年間のテスト結果で、53の最小スコアを持つ英語アカデミックのピアソンテスト(PTE)
- 過去2年以内のテスト結果で、162未満の言語スキルなしで169のケンブリッジ英語スケールで総合スコアを持つケンブリッジ英語テスト(FCE / CAE / CPE)
- テストのすべてのセクションで70%以上のスコアが付いているFanshawe Collegeの英語評価(ELE)、過去2年間のテスト結果
- Fanshawe College ESL4 / GAP5の学生:ESL4 / GAP5レベル8では最低80%、ESL4 / GAP5レベル9では75%、またはESL4 / GAP5レベル10では70%
おすすめの学業準備
- 12年生作家の工芸品(C)または(U)
- グレード11コンピュータサイエンス入門(U)
- グレード12コンピュータサイエンス(U)
- グレード11コンピュータプログラミング入門(C)
- グレード12コンピュータープログラミング(C)
- グレード11の情報通信技術:デジタル環境(O)
- 12年生の情報通信技術:マルチメディアソリューション(C)
- アカデミックおよびキャリア入学証明書(ACE):ビジネスまたは技術数学コースおよびコンピュータースキルコース
申請者の選択基準適格な応募者の数がプログラムの利用可能なスペースを超える場合、応募者の選択基準は次のようになります。
- オンタリオ州の永住者のための好み
- 2月1日までに申請書をFanshawe College (この日以降、 Fanshawe Collegeはプログラムが満杯になるまで先着順に申請者を検討します)
- 入学要件の達成
キャリアの機会
卒業生は、企業ソフトウェア、金融、Web、ビジネス、エンターテインメントおよびゲーム、シミュレーション、医療画像、プログラミング制御システム、商用アプリケーション、ネットワークソフトウェア、LinuxおよびWindows開発の開発分野でソフトウェア構築のポジションを獲得することを期待できます。プログラマー、データベース開発者、ソフトウェアアーキテクト、またはビジネスアナリストとして、コンピューターをビジネスまたは研究ツールとして使用するあらゆる分野で多くの刺激的な機会があります。
ギャラリー
プログラムの成果
- ソフトウェアのインストールとカスタマイズに関連する問題のトラブルシューティングと文書化。
- 要件に基づいてシステムの仕様を分析および定義します。
- 仕様に基づいてプログラムを設計、テスト、文書化、および展開します。
- データベースの設計、モデリング、実装、および保守に関する知識を適用します。
- ネットワークの概念に関する知識を適用して、プログラムの開発、展開、および保守を行います。
- ビジネス環境の分析に基づいて統合ソリューションの設計と開発を提案し、正当化します。
- 関連する方法論、ポリシー、および標準を使用して、統合ソリューションを開発します。
- 統合ソリューションの分析、設計、および実装にセキュリティ問題の知識を適用します。
- クライアントとの効果的な協力関係を構築し、維持します。
- 情報技術(IT)環境で見られる職場の期待を明確にし、擁護し、遵守します。
- 使用されているプロジェクト管理の原則を適用することにより、プロジェクトの成功に貢献します。
入場料
カリキュラム
協同組合の機会
コンピュータプログラミングと分析プログラムは、選択した分野で貴重な直接の仕事の経験を積む機会を学生に提供する共同教育コンポーネントを提供します。 卒業する前に、コンピュータープログラミングと分析の学生のキャリアを開始したいくつかの協同組合の仕事があります!
- ジュニアプログラマーアナリスト -さまざまなアプリケーションの分析、設計、プログラミング、実装、構成、統合、保守、およびサポート。
- ビジネスシステムアナリスト - 会社の標準とフレームワークに沿った詳細なシステム要件と仕様の提供を計画、管理、サポートします。
- ジュニア開発者 - 問題を特定し、説明を作成し、問題を文書化します。
コース
レベル 1
以下の必修科目を全て履修してください。
グループ1
- BUSI-1156 成功のための----戦略
- MATH-1202 プログラマのための数学----
- INFO-1214 プログラミングの基礎----
- INFO-1215 ----データベースの基礎
- INFO-1216 ---- オペレーティングシステムの基礎-プログラマ
グループ2
WRIT-1043 または WRIT-1034 を取ります。
- WRIT-1043 IT----理由と書き方1
- WRIT-1034 ----理由と書き方1-EAP
レベル 2
以下の必修科目を全て履修してください。
グループ1
- INFO-1167 光速の----ビジネス
- INFO-1217 ----ウェブデザイン
- INFO-3104 リレーショナルデータベースとSQL----
- INFO-3134 Javaによるオブジェクト指向プログラミング----
- INFO-1156 ---- C++ によるオブジェクト指向プログラミング
- MGMT-3052 職場行動の理解----
グループ2
INFO-1234またはINFO-3120を取る
- INFO-1234 ---- Web スクリプティング - はじめに
- INFO-3120 商用ゲームエンジン----プログラミング
レベル 3
以下の必修科目を全て履修してください。
- INFO-3070 ----クライアント/サーバーアプリケーション開発
- INFO-5052 ----高度なデータベース
- INFO-3140 ----オブジェクト指向分析とモデリング
- INFO-3135 ----データ構造とアルゴリズム
- INFO-1219 プログラマーのための----ネットワークの基礎
- COMM-3077 IT向け----コミュニケーション
- COOP-1020 ---- 生協教育就職準備
レベル 4
以下の必修科目を全て履修してください。
グループ1
- INFO-3181 ---- フルスタックプログラミング
- INFO-3137 ----ソフトウェア設計パターン1
- INFO-3136 ----モバイル開発
- MGMT-3036 ----専門能力開発-キャリアプランニング
- INFO-3138 宣言型言語による----プログラミング
グループ2
INFO-3105またはINFO-3111を取ります
- INFO-3105 ----システムZ COBOLプログラミング
- INFO-3111 ---- C++ グラフィックス プログラミング
レベル 5
Gen Ed - 3単位の一般教育選択科目を受講します。
以下の必修科目を全て履修してください。
- 情報-3139 ---- ジャバスクリプト
- INFO-3112 ---- ソフトウェアプロジェクトの管理-応用1
- INFO-5060 ---- .NET によるコンポーネントベースのプログラミング
- INFO-5125 ----ソフトウェアデザインパターン2
- INFO-5101 ---- C# アドバンストトピック
- INFO-3141 ----モバイル開発-インター
レベル 6
Gen Ed - 3単位の一般教育選択科目を受講します。
以下の必修科目を全て履修してください。
グループ1
- INFO-3068 ----セキュアコンピューティング
- INFO-5153 ----エンタープライズプログラミング
- INFO-5126 ----モバイル開発-アドバンス
グループ2
INFO-5104またはINFO-3142を取る
- INFO-5104 ---- C++ アドバンストトピック
- INFO-3142 ----新興技術
集団 3
INFO-5103またはINNV-5001を取ります
- INFO-5103 ---- ソフトウェアプロジェクトの管理-応用2
- INNV-5001 ----イノベーションアプリケーション
ジェネレーションエド-選択科目
6つの一般教育クレジットを取得する-通常、レベル5と6で取得されます
プログラムレジデンシー
学生は、プログラムの居住要件を満たし、このプログラムを卒業するために、 Fanshawe College でこのプログラムの最低30単位を完了する必要があります
キャリアの機会
Fanshaweのコンピュータプログラミングおよび分析プログラムの卒業生は、次の開発分野でソフトウェア構築のポジションを取得することを期待できます。
- 企業向けソフトウェア
- 金融
- ウェブ
- 事
- エンターテインメントとゲーム
- シミュレーション
- 医用画像
- 制御システムのプログラミング
- 商用アプリケーション
- ネットワークソフトウェア
- Linux および Windows 開発
プログラマー、データベース開発者、ソフトウェアアーキテクト、またはビジネスアナリストとして、卒業生は、コンピューターをビジネスまたは研究ツールとして使用するあらゆる分野で多くのエキサイティングな機会を得ることができます。
ファンショーがオンタリオ州の大規模な大学の中で一貫して卒業生の就職率で上位にランクされていることをご存知ですか?
Fanshaweのコンピュータープログラミングおよび分析プログラムの卒業生のキャリアの機会の例をいくつか示します。
ソフトウェアソリューションアーキテクト
セルフサービスソフトウェアソリューションの設計、設計、開発を担当します。
データベース開発者
クライアントデータベースの懸念事項を評価、分析、および対応します。
ビジネスアナリスト
情報および運用システムを分析し、クライアント企業向けのソフトウェアアプリケーションまたはデータ分析ソリューションを開発します。
学生の声
English Language Requirements
Duolingo英語テストであなたの英語力を証明しましょう!DET は、世界中の 4,000 以上の大学 (このような大学) で受け入れられている、便利で迅速、手頃な価格のオンライン英語テストです。